diff options
author | Kent Overstreet <kent.overstreet@linux.dev> | 2025-04-15 11:09:42 -0400 |
---|---|---|
committer | Kent Overstreet <kent.overstreet@linux.dev> | 2025-04-15 11:21:47 -0400 |
commit | ae29e3069f0ba123967b597119a480cafb4c8e69 (patch) | |
tree | 1bfebec4751848ca161156932320d35214c150e3 /c_src | |
parent | bb0107dce78d1bf5af1499ba8556550969b8ad4a (diff) |
cmd_migrate: adjust space reserved for new fs metadata
Signed-off-by: Kent Overstreet <kent.overstreet@linux.dev>
Diffstat (limited to 'c_src')
-rw-r--r-- | c_src/cmd_migrate.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/c_src/cmd_migrate.c b/c_src/cmd_migrate.c index b0a64338..edd77377 100644 --- a/c_src/cmd_migrate.c +++ b/c_src/cmd_migrate.c @@ -125,7 +125,7 @@ static ranges reserve_new_fs_space(const char *file_path, unsigned block_size, *bcachefs_inum = statbuf.st_ino; if (fallocate(fd, 0, 0, size)) - die("Error reserving space for bcachefs metadata: %m"); + die("Error reserving space (%llu bytes) for bcachefs metadata: %m", size); fsync(fd); @@ -238,7 +238,7 @@ static int migrate_fs(const char *fs_path, u64 bcachefs_inum; ranges extents = reserve_new_fs_space(file_path, fs_opts.block_size >> 9, - get_size(dev->bdev->bd_fd) / 5, + get_size(dev->bdev->bd_fd) / 10, &bcachefs_inum, stat.st_dev, force); find_superblock_space(extents, format_opts, dev); |